Top 5 Entertainment Apps on Android in Saudi Arabia Q4 2022

In the fourth quarter of 2022, the top 5 entertainment apps on Android in Saudi Arabia showcased varied performance trends in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here’s a detailed look at how each app fared.

Viu: Dramas, TV Shows & Movies saw its weekly revenue fluctuate, peaking at approximately $615 in late November and maintaining a steady range around $400-$580 for most of the quarter. Weekly downloads experienced significant growth, starting at 31.4K in late September and spiking to 42.1K by mid-December. The app's weekly active users also displayed an upward trend, reaching around 193K in early December before slightly declining to 166K by the end of the quarter.

Yalla - Group Voice Chat Rooms experienced a notable peak in weekly revenue at approximately $27.9K in late September, with fluctuations throughout the quarter, ending with $24.9K. The app's weekly downloads showed a significant dip mid-quarter, from 33.2K in late October down to about 8.9K in late November, before recovering to 30.7K by the end of December. Active users followed a similar pattern, starting at 64.7K in late September, peaking at 91.9K in mid-December, and closing the quarter at 84K.

YouTube Kids maintained a steady performance in weekly downloads, averaging around 20K-24K throughout the quarter. Active users remained relatively stable, starting at 190.6K in late September and ending at 203K in late December, showing a slight increase towards the end of the quarter.

ويبلاي - ألعاب ودردشة showed varying weekly revenue, peaking at around $3.8K in late October and maintaining a range between $2K-$3.5K for the rest of the quarter. Weekly downloads saw an initial spike to 38.2K in mid-October before stabilizing around 20K by the end of December. The app's active users followed a similar trend, peaking at 124.6K in mid-October and ending the quarter at 111.6K.

Haircut prank, air horn & fart had no reported revenue for the quarter. However, the app's weekly downloads showed significant fluctuations, with a notable peak of 36.8K in late October and another rise to 29.1K by the end of December. Active users displayed a consistent upward trend, starting at 52.1K in late September and reaching 154.3K by the end of the quarter.
